Claims Processing Manager jobs in Sarasota, FL

Claims Processing Manager manages the administration of health insurance claims, payment processing, billing research, and responding to inquiries. Ensures timely and proper disposition of claims in accordance with coverage amounts. Being a Claims Processing Manager trains staff on organizational policies and ensures procedures are followed at all times. Provides guidance on more complex or high-value claims. Additionally, Claims Processing Manager typ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Claims Processing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Claims Processing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    We are currently seeking a Manager, Liability Claims, to manage and oversee the Commercial Claims team to ensure all assigned claims are investigated and adjusted appropriately. The team determines liability, secures information, reviews coverages, and settles claims.

    This position can be located in our Lawrenceville, GA , Lake Mary or Sarasota, FL office with a hybrid work schedule available (3 days in office and 2 days from home). Remote will be considered for candidates not in close proximity to one of our office locations, (in states we write business).

    What you will do:

    • Manage a Commercial Litigation team that primarily handles complex and/or litigated Auto and GL claims in Florida and Georgia.
    • Determine work objectives and planning workloads and deadlines for team. Review procedures; workflows and time utilization: identifies potential volume or workflow issues and/or areas where efficiency can be improved and implements changes. Advise user departments of policy or procedural changes.
    • Investigations may include applicable field work such as meetings, inspections, assessing damages and documenting physical evidence.
    • Documents a plan of action, strategy and future exposure. Sets and maintains an appropriate diary schedule as specified in our claims company guidelines.
    • Directs attendance at mediations for those cases within authority and any other duties related to the effective handling of claims. Implements strategies to expeditiously close files and manages claims to a conclusion in the most effective manner possible.
    • Selects, contracts with, and works with independent adjusters and miscellaneous vendors in an attempt to handle claims effectively and contain expenses.
    • Manage exposures and ensure that reserves are appropriate at the case level for assigned team.
    • Support staff management of litigated cases with focus on adherence to guidelines, effective defense, and cost containment.

Sarasota (/ˌsærəˈsoʊtə/) is a city in Sarasota County on the southwestern coast of the U.S. state of Florida. The area is renowned for its cultural and environmental amenities, beaches, resorts, and the Sarasota School of Architecture. The city is at the southern end of the Tampa Bay Area, north of Fort Myers and Punta Gorda. Its official limits include Sarasota Bay and several barrier islands between the bay and the Gulf of Mexico. According to the U.S. Census Bureau, in 2013 Sarasota had a population of 53,326.
